22RE stops intermittently

Here's the problem. Sometimes the engine would miss. Only happens while accelerating. I have been chasing this problem for awhile. Last year i got the engine wet and it missed real bad and burned up the cat converter. Fixed the miss fire. I just hollowed the cat out. Engine ran fine for a year. Stared missing again only occasionally. Two weeks ago it stopped all together. Checked it had spark and fuel. Had it towed home. Started right up. Drove it a week no problem. Then while idling at work it stopped. Checked it again had spark and fuel but no start. Left it overnight and then towed it home. Guess what? It started right up. Ugh!!! Any suggestions? Do the O2 sensors need a working converter? Thanks.

O2 doesn't need a cat on the older vehicles, I would check your engine ground, run a second ground wire from engine to frame, and frame to body.

yank your ecu, and check for anything where the solder may have come loose or broke. also check the blade pins, make sure nothing is corroded or unbridged.

reference:



also check your grounds. as far as I know there's only 4, in the engine bay.

Well it died again. I checked the things listed. This time I got a CEL code 51 and 71 about 20 miles before. Code 51 is switch signal and 71 is EGR. I can figure out the EGR issue but what is the switch signal. And do you think this would cause the engine to die and not start? Thanks folks.

I tested everthing and it checked out OK. Found a couple vacuum leaks. One bad hose and PCV valve grommet bad. Replaced valve too. Runs good now. Even better. Thanks for the info guys.
